Why Choose a Savaria Home Elevator?

Driven by choice

Choose from three drive systems: The Zenith commercial-grade geared traction system, the Eclipse geared chain drive, or the Infinity hydraulic drive.


Your local Savaria expert will be pleased to provide a site visit or design consult to present the best options for your home.

No compromise on style

With one of the widest selections of factory finishes, you are likely to find just the right touch for your taste. From sleekly modern to detailed traditional cabs, Savaria aims to please. Options abound for added luxury including automatic glass doors and glass observation panels.

Luxury touchscreen

Add a perfect touch of tech with the Savaria luxury touchscreen COP (cab operating panel). The large glass screen lets you operate your home elevator, while animated themes show the movement as the elevator travels floor-to-floor.

Choose your theme to suit your décor, or even your mood of the moment with a simple swipe. You can customize the landing names for your home when you order your elevator. The touchscreen is available for the Savaria Eclipse, Infinity and Zenith home elevators.

Safety is standard

All of our home elevators meet ASME A17.1/CSA B44 Safety Code Section 5.3 Private Residential Elevators, and are engineered and manufactured to the same demanding standards as our renowned commercial accessibility lifts. Installed and serviced by our trained and authorized Savaria dealer network, you get added peace of mind with our manufacturer’s 3-year parts warranty. 

By adding our optional Luxury Flush landing door to your Savaria home elevator, you get a high quality solid, flush door that meets A.17.1 code.

Luma through-floor lift

Elegant mobility lives here


Savaria Luma lift with Wi-Fi icon and a pop-up image of a dealer on the computer


Looking for a way to skip the stairs, but don’t want a stairlift? The self-supporting rail system makes the Luma lift incredibly flexible for placement—you don’t need a support wall. Its space-saving design only requires a 38" by 47" footprint. See and read more about Savaria Luma here.
